| Message Security Version | The set of WS-* specifications used to establish security. |
| Require Derived Keys | Supporting tokens must use derived keys. |
| Include Timestamp | Messages must contain a security timestamp. |
| Allow Serialized Signing Token on Reply |
Replies can contain a service token used to sign the message. This setting is used only for asymmetric security bindings. |
